Reg. #308263 - Collinstown Industrial Park, Leixlip, County Kildare - Ireland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: linux-crypto@vger.kernel.org So far PFVF support for GEN4 devices has been kept effectively disabled due to lack of support. This patch adds all the GEN4 specific logic to make PFVF fully functional on PF. +#else +static inline void adf_gen4_init_pf_pfvf_ops(struct adf_pfvf_ops *pfvf_ops) +{ + pfvf_ops->enable_comms = adf_pfvf_comms_disabled; +} +#endif + +#endif /* ADF_GEN4_PFVF_H */ diff --git a/drivers/crypto/qat/qat_common/adf_pfvf_msg.h b/drivers/crypto/qat/qat_common/adf_pfvf_msg.h index 1d3cad7d4999..f00e9e2c585b 100644 --- a/drivers/crypto/qat/qat_common/adf_pfvf_msg.h +++ b/drivers/crypto/qat/qat_common/adf_pfvf_msg.h @@ -6,7 +6,8 @@ #include /* - * PF<->VF Messaging + * PF<->VF Gen2 Messaging format + * * The PF has an array of 32-bit PF2VF registers, one for each VF. The * PF can access all these registers; each VF can access only the one * register associated with that particular VF. @@ -53,6 +54,32 @@ * respectively, the other 16 bits are written to first with a defined * IN_USE_BY pattern as part of a collision control scheme (see function * adf_gen2_pfvf_send() in adf_pf2vf_msg.c). + * + * + * PF<->VF Gen4 Messaging format + * + * Similarly to the gen2 messaging format, 32-bit long registers are used for + * communication between PF and VFs. However, each VF and PF share a pair of + * 32-bits register to avoid collisions: one for PV to VF messages and one + * for VF to PF messages. + * + * Both the Interrupt bit and the Message Origin bit retain the same position + * and meaning, although non-system messages are now deprecated and not + * expected. + * + * 31 30 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1 0 + * _______________________________________________ + * | | | . . . | | | | | | | | | | | + * +-----------------------------------------------+ + * \_____________________/ \_______________/ ^ ^ + * ^ ^ | | + * | | | PF/VF Int + * | | Message Origin + * | Message Type + * Message-specific Data/Reserved + * + * For both formats, the message reception is acknowledged by lowering the + * interrupt bit on the register where the message was sent. */ /* PFVF message common bits */ -- 2.31.1
